git: 395e5c001062 - 2024Q4 - cad/openscad*: Clean up
- Go to: [ bottom of page ] [ top of archives ] [ this month ]
Date: Wed, 16 Oct 2024 09:38:54 UTC
The branch 2024Q4 has been updated by mr:
URL: https://cgit.FreeBSD.org/ports/commit/?id=395e5c001062946dc033949313243c91cab0bd32
commit 395e5c001062946dc033949313243c91cab0bd32
Author: Michael Reifenberger <mr@FreeBSD.org>
AuthorDate: 2024-10-16 09:29:21 +0000
Commit: Michael Reifenberger <mr@FreeBSD.org>
CommitDate: 2024-10-16 09:38:40 +0000
cad/openscad*: Clean up
Remove redundant audio/alsa-plugins dependency
pet portlint
Reported by: makc@
(cherry picked from commit f92c6f19e7fc8262784cd87f30c064571e2a60a3)
---
cad/openscad-devel/Makefile | 8 +++++---
cad/openscad/Makefile | 8 +++++---
2 files changed, 10 insertions(+), 6 deletions(-)
diff --git a/cad/openscad-devel/Makefile b/cad/openscad-devel/Makefile
index 4fd19cdf56cf..d399039def9e 100644
--- a/cad/openscad-devel/Makefile
+++ b/cad/openscad-devel/Makefile
@@ -7,13 +7,13 @@ PKGNAMESUFFIX= -devel
#PATCH_SITES= https://github.com/${GH_ACCOUNT}/${GH_PROJECT}/commit/
#PATCHFILES+= cc49ad8dac24.patch:-p1
+LICENSE= GPLv2+
+LICENSE_FILE= ${WRKSRC}/COPYING
+
MAINTAINER= mr@FreeBSD.org
COMMENT= Programmer's solid 3D CAD modeller #'
WWW= https://www.openscad.org/
-LICENSE= GPLv2+
-LICENSE_FILE= ${WRKSRC}/COPYING
-
BUILD_DEPENDS= cgal>0:math/cgal \
evdev-proto>0:devel/evdev-proto \
${LOCALBASE}/include/glm/glm.hpp:math/glm \
@@ -51,6 +51,8 @@ GH_SUBDIR= libraries/MCAD:mcad submodules/mimalloc:mimalloc submodules/manifold:
# Avoid overlinking: kvm, procstat, boost(thread, system), Qt5(concurrent, network, printsupport)
CFLAGS+= -I${LOCALBASE}/include
LDFLAGS+= -Wl,--as-needed -L${LOCALBASE}/lib
+#CMAKE_OFF= USE_GLAD:BOOL=OFF
+#CMAKE_ON= USE_GLEW:BOOL=ON
.include <bsd.port.pre.mk>
diff --git a/cad/openscad/Makefile b/cad/openscad/Makefile
index de4a74e2c71b..81c45f7c0fff 100644
--- a/cad/openscad/Makefile
+++ b/cad/openscad/Makefile
@@ -6,13 +6,13 @@ CATEGORIES= cad
#PATCH_SITES= https://github.com/${GH_ACCOUNT}/${GH_PROJECT}/commit/
#PATCHFILES+= cc49ad8dac24.patch:-p1
+LICENSE= GPLv2+
+LICENSE_FILE= ${WRKSRC}/COPYING
+
MAINTAINER= mr@FreeBSD.org
COMMENT= Programmer's solid 3D CAD modeller #'
WWW= https://www.openscad.org/
-LICENSE= GPLv2+
-LICENSE_FILE= ${WRKSRC}/COPYING
-
BUILD_DEPENDS= cgal>0:math/cgal \
evdev-proto>0:devel/evdev-proto \
${LOCALBASE}/include/glm/glm.hpp:math/glm \
@@ -50,6 +50,8 @@ GH_SUBDIR= libraries/MCAD:mcad submodules/mimalloc:mimalloc submodules/manifold:
# Avoid overlinking: kvm, procstat, boost(thread, system), Qt5(concurrent, network, printsupport)
CFLAGS+= -I${LOCALBASE}/include
LDFLAGS+= -Wl,--as-needed -L${LOCALBASE}/lib
+#CMAKE_ON= USE_GLAD
+#CMAKE_OFF= USE_GLEW
.include <bsd.port.pre.mk>